Make checker-constant-folding less dexer dependent.
In IntAddition2, D8 either folds everything or folds nothing depending
on locals debug information. Furthermore, it likes to use 3 registers
when local debug information is needed.
Bug: 65168732
Test: art/test/run-test ... 442-checker-constant-folding
